Job description

Overview

Position Title: Registered Nurse (RN) - Cardiology

The Liberty Clinic

Provides professional nursing services in assessment, treatment, and care of patients in the clinic setting. Provides patient nursing care and coordinates care planning. Functions as a liaison between the patient and physician.

Responsibilities And Essential Job Functions
  • Demonstrate knowledge of cardiovascular disease processes by obtaining and interpreting data; identifying appropriate use and dose of medications; understanding lab values and properly adapting procedures and treatments.
  • When necessary, room patients; ascertain patient identification; obtain basic patient data (chief complaint, pain level, allergies, current medications); obtain vitals, weight, assessment of general appearance; verify exams to be performed.
  • Perform protime and lipid studies with recommendations based on results; perform EKGs; start IVs for testing (as required); assist with stress echos and nuclear tests; utilize proper procedures in administering medications and performing lab tests based on physician direction.
  • Assist physician as needed with patient treatment, examination and testing.
  • Report critical labs/diagnostic test values to physician; communicate test results to patients per physician instruction; arrange hospital cath procedures; obtain orders, patient instructions, appropriate prescriptions from physician; complete pre-certification; provide patient and family education, e.g., procedures, tests, medication, nutrition health/wellness.
  • Perform patient telephone triage; receive phone call/messages from patients; assess urgency of calls; consult physician; document patient notification/follow-up.
  • Maintain patient and organizational confidentiality in accordance with HIPAA.
  • Serve as a clinical resource for patients, practice staff and physicians; participate in training, orientation and education of new employees; oversee maintenance and quality control of medications, emergency equipment, crash cart, stocking of exam and procedure rooms, lab controls, sharps/biohazard.
  • Maintain professional appearance and attitude.
  • Must be able to perform the professional, clinical and/or technical competencies of the assigned unit or department.
